Presented by the Freedom and Prosperity Center, the Global Prosperity Forum will showcase successful case studies, emerging economic research, and insights from global policy experts. The forum will also explore the essential building blocks for durable, long-term progress.
The Global Prosperity Forum will take place on March 19, 2025, from 9:00 a.m. to 6:00 p.m. ET at Atlantic Council global headquarters in Washington, DC.
This event will not only yield insights that bear significant impacts for research and policy but also allow participants to engage directly with influential stakeholders shaping the future of international development. Focused on developing countries, the forum reinforces the Freedom and Prosperity Center’s mission to uplift the world’s poorest and most marginalized communities.

2025 Atlas: Freedom and Prosperity Around the World
Twenty leading economists, scholars, and diplomats analyze the state of freedom and prosperity in eighteen countries around the world, looking back not only on a consequential year but across twenty-nine years of data on markets, rights, and the rule of law.

The Freedom and Prosperity Center aims to increase the prosperity of the poor and marginalized in developing countries and to explore the nature of the relationship between freedom and prosperity in both developing and developed nations.
